The course, where you can learn how to design, develop and deploy applications in Kubernetes.
A course that:
Prioritises hands-on material and challenges
Covers practical, day-to-day scenario rather than abstract use cases
Goes in-depth enough to be useful, but without becoming a boring list of flags that you can tweak
Get you up to speed quickly
Gives you the skills to be confident in deploying and managing production-grade apps
This course is not:
A "watch someone else do the work and become an expert" course. There are no Kubernetes experts who learnt that way
Only about building clusters. Clusters should be configured to support the apps deploying on it, not the other way around.
What's inside
Content-based, hands-on labs
3 courses with ebooks
Concise lectures with plenty of diagrams (great if you are a visual learner)
Interactive challenges for beginners and experts
1. Managing state in Kubernetes
How does Kubernetes store state? Can you host databases in your cluster? Can you extract configurations and share them with different deployments? How do you make sure that your storage layer is replicated and persisted even if a node becomes unavailable? In this course, you will learn how to deploy a database with durable persistence.
The module covers the following topics:
2. Authentication in Kubernetes
How are requests to the Kubernetes API authenticated? What types of credentials does Kubernetes support? What does it mean that Kubernetes delegates the management of users to an external user management system? And how can you integrate Kubernetes with an existing user management system? In this course, you will learn everything you need to know about Kubernetes authentication.
The module covers the following topics:
3. CKAD exam preparation
This course is designed to help you prepare and pass the Certified Kubernetes Application Developer (CKAD) exam. It has practical challenges as well as tips and tricks on how to be efficient with your time during the exam.
The module covers the following topics:
What is it? A video course?
It's written content, guided labs, hands-on tutorials
What is it? An ebook?
You can read the content like an ebook
Here is the feedback from our students.
That's the response from Shawn when Daniele reached him out and offered to help on the material.
We keep the Academy always up to date with the latest changes and Rudolf noticed that immediately.
Karl was looking for an in-depth course to learn Kubernetes inside-out and kept us updated with his progress.
Karl was impressed by the quality of the content and enjoy practising with the hands-on labs and challenges.
The Learnk8s Academy courses are excellent if you're a beginner and wish to get started with containers and Kubernetes.
Get instant access to the courses
Choose the package that works best for you.
USD 167.00
USD 119.00
Access to 3 courses
Ebooks for offline reading
Hands-on guided labs
Practice with real challenges
One time fee, lifetime updates
Upgrade to unlimited access any time
Unlimited access to all courses
USD 499.00
All in-depth 11 courses
Ebooks for offline reading
Hands-on guided labs
Practice with real challenges
One time fee, lifetime updates
Individual packages
Ebooks for offline reading
Hands-on guided labs
Practice with real challenges
One time fee, lifetime updates
USD 59.00
Ebooks for offline reading
Hands-on guided labs
Practice with real challenges
One time fee, lifetime updates
USD 59.00
Ebooks for offline reading
Hands-on guided labs
Practice with real challenges
One time fee, lifetime updates
USD 49.00
Looking to train your team?
Learnk8s offers corporate rates for enterprise customers. Get in touch at sales@learnk8s.io to discuss.
We care more about our students' success than taking their money.
If you follow the lectures and practise the material and still DO NOT feel like you are making progress 30 days after you begin doing the work, we will try to work with you to identify what's missing. And if that doesn't work, we'll give you a full refund.
We're honest to the end about the level of effort, skills, and other ingredients required.
This is not a watch someone else deploying containers in Kubernetes video course. Completing the Learnk8s Academy's modules takes time and effort… but it does work. The learning curve is steep; then, the plateau of usefulness is very long and smooth. It's a great feeling operating Kubernetes after you've mastered it.
This is not a video course. It is a learn-by-doing course. There's no shortcut in learning Kubernetes. You have to put the effort in and practice.
Absolutely! Drops an email at hello@learnk8s.io with some proof that you are a student and we'll send you a discount code. This applies to anyone in any schooling, including evening classes and coding bootcamps!
We want to make sure you get real value out of this, so we only want your money if you are happy with the product! If you aren't satisfied, within 30 days, send an email to hello@learnk8s.io with a copy of your receipt and, we will refund you.
You should be familiar with Bash/Powershell, git, grep, curl and SSH. You should be familiar with web servers such as Apache or Nginx. Also, it helps if you used Vagrant and Virtual Box, in the past, but it's only a nice-to-have.
Sure - send an email to hello@learnk8s.io.